For information - it appears that Ross County are not issuing programmes this season which means that the rush for team sheets is only likely to be enhanced! |

In the English League it is compulsory to produce a programme. Fleetwood do the bare minimum whilst trying to flog their on line issue. Personally I’m all for programmes being produced and my view is that Ross County are basically being lazy and reducing their advertising income amongst other things. Smacks of being very short sighted. |
